What You’ll Do
- Plan, organize, and control activities related to the development of infrastructure.
- Ensure quality control measures are implemented effectively.
- Develop and maintain network infrastructure to support government operations.
- Prepare documentation, including training manuals, for staff and contractors.
- Liaise with client departments to align projects with their needs and priorities.
- Provide remote and telephonic IT support as required.
What You’ll Need
- An appropriate 3-year National Diploma or B-Degree in Information Technology or a related field.
- A minimum of 3 years’ experience in network infrastructure management or information technology.
- A valid Code B or higher driving license.
- Strong knowledge of networks, ICT infrastructure, and technical standards.
- Excellent planning, organizing, and problem-solving skills.
- Effective communication skills, both written and verbal, with the ability to work independently and as part of a team.
